The Daily Pick: A Gateway to Global Cinema

At the heart of Mubi’s curated experience is its “Film of the Day” feature. Every day, Mubi introduces a new film to its rotating selection, which remains available for 30 days. This isn’t a random algorithmic suggestion; it’s a deliberate, human-selected choice designed to surprise and challenge viewers. From a tech perspective, this “daily drop” mechanism acts as a highly effective content delivery strategy, creating a sense of urgency and exclusivity. It encourages users to check the app regularly, fostering a habit of discovery. The limited availability of each film also neatly sidesteps the paradox of choice that plagues larger platforms, guiding users towards a singular, highly recommended viewing option each day. This digital scarcity model, managed through the platform’s content rights and distribution system, is a clever application of technology to drive engagement and appreciation. The underlying infrastructure ensures smooth streaming and rights management for this constantly evolving library.

Mubi GO: Bridging Digital and Physical Cinema Experiences

Mubi’s innovation extends beyond the digital screen with Mubi GO, a feature that exemplifies the platform’s commitment to cinema in all its forms. Available in select cities, Mubi GO offers subscribers a free ticket every week to a hand-picked film playing in local cinemas. This unique tech integration seamlessly connects the digital streaming experience with the physical world of movie theaters. The Mubi app acts as the digital pass, leveraging location services and ticketing partnerships to facilitate this real-world benefit. It’s an ingenious use of mobile technology to foster a broader appreciation for cinema, reinforcing Mubi’s brand as a true champion of film culture. From a software perspective, Mubi GO requires sophisticated API integrations with cinema ticketing systems and robust geo-location capabilities, showcasing Mubi’s commitment to expanding its service beyond conventional streaming boundaries.

Leveraging the ‘Notebook’ for Community and Insights

The “Notebook” is Mubi’s integrated editorial section, acting as a digital magazine within the app. It hosts exclusive articles, interviews, director spotlights, and critical essays related to the films available on the platform and broader cinematic topics. From a tech perspective, this feature enriches the user experience by providing valuable context and fostering a sense of community around shared interests. It transforms the app from a simple playback device into an educational hub. Users can delve deeper into a film’s background, understand its historical significance, or explore critical perspectives. The integration of comments and user discussions within the Notebook also creates a social layer, allowing cinephiles to connect and share insights directly within the platform, a sophisticated content management system that blends editorial content with user-generated commentary.

Navigating the Interface: Key Features to Explore

Upon launching the Mubi app or website, new users should familiarize themselves with the main navigation. The “Now Showing” section highlights the current “Film of the Day” and the other films currently available in the 30-day rotation. The “Library” section provides access to Mubi’s permanent collection of cult classics and essential films. Pay particular attention to the “Notebook” for articles and the “Go” tab (if available in your region) for cinema tickets. The search function is robust, allowing users to find films by title, director, or actor, and often features curated lists generated by Mubi’s editorial team. Learning to navigate these sections efficiently is key to unlocking the platform’s full potential.
